    'We're really sorry to announce that Flying Scotsman has suffered a mechanical problem and will not be able to haul today's run from York to London. The remainder of the run will be hauled by a diesel engine and all passengers have been informed.

    We share your disappointment at this news, but unfortunately some problems are always possible when operating an engine of any type and age on the rail network. Our priority is now fixing the problem to ensure Scotsman is back in operation as soon as possible.'

    If it is an injector failure as reported then no amount of money spent on an overhaul can protect against that. The smallest bit of dirt can stop them from working, ask any fireman who's had it happen to them.

    You can spend any amount of money you like, it doesn't make any bit of machinery invulnerable, injector failure is not uncommon and could be caused by foreign matter blocking the cones. Just another bit of bad luck.
